2017-03-21 2 views
-1

Der aktuelle Fehler lautet "Die Aktivität ComponentInfo konnte nicht instanziiert werden". Der Fehler, den ich zuvor bekommen habe, war NullPointException. Bei der Untersuchung der möglichen Antworten, die die Site bietet, wurde der ViewPager überprüft und einige der von Android Developer gegebenen Optionen ausprobiert und der PagerTitleStrip erfolglos versucht. Der Code ist unten verlinkt. Bevor es noch mehr zerstört wird, lassen Sie mich bitte wissen, was zu tun ist und vielleicht eine Erklärung, wenn möglich. Ich bin neu beim Posten auf StackOverFlow, also bin ich offen dafür, wie ich meine Fragen optimieren kann.Instanziierung der Aktivität nicht möglich ComponentInfo tritt jetzt auf

Fehlermeldung:

FATAL EXCEPTION: main 
     Process: chris.smellslikebacon, PID: 2458 
      java.lang.RuntimeException: Unable to instantiate activity ComponentInfo{chris.smellslikebacon/chris.smellslikebacon.MainActivity}: java.lang.ClassNotFoundException: Didn't find class "chris.smellslikebacon.MainActivity" on path: DexPathList[[zip file "/data/app/chris.smellslikebacon-2/base.apk"],nativeLibraryDirectories=[/data/app/chris.smellslikebacon-2/lib/x86, /vendor/lib, /system/lib]] 
      at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2327) 

ich nicht versucht habe, noch den gesamten Code umschreiben, und zu versuchen, zu unterlassen es jedoch der Fehler Nullpointer meinen viewPager in der fragment_viewpager Layout-Datei zeigt wurde. Es wird auf die Java-Klasse ViewPagerFragment verwiesen.

https://github.com/stringerc/SmellsLikeBacon

+1

Bitte ändern Sie bieten a [mcve]. Dies würde die Java-Stack-Ablaufverfolgung einschließen, die mit Ihrem Absturz verknüpft ist ([kopiert von LogCat] (https://stackoverflow.com/questions/23353173/unidy-myapp-has-stopped-how-cani-solve-this)), zusammen mit den relevanten Teilen von Java-Code, die den Absturz auslösen. – CommonsWare

Antwort

0

Sie sollten Ihre java/chris/smellslikebacon von app Ordner app/src/main

Danach bewegen sollten Sie id von RecyclerView von @+id/recycleView zu @+id/listRecyclerView in fragment_recyclerview.xml und es wird funktionieren Ihre Frage bearbeiten

+0

Ich weiß nicht, wie lange ich gebraucht habe, um mich selbst zu lösen. Arbeitete perfekt. Danke youuuuu @shmakova –

+0

Wenn es funktioniert, akzeptiere diese Antwort als richtig, bitte) @ Chris-Stringer – shmakova

Verwandte Themen